BODY
{
	BACKGROUND-COLOR: #FFFFFF
}

A
{
	color: #000000;
	font-size: 16px;
	font-weight:bold
}
A.normal
{
	color: #000044;	
	font-weight: normal
}
A.normal:hover
{
	color: #000000;
	font-size: 16px	
}
A.normal:visited
{
	color: #000066;
	font-size: 16px	
}

A:visited
{
	color: #000000
}
A:hover
{
	color: #004400;
	font-size: 17px
}
A.home
{
	position: relative;
	top: -135;
	left: 34;
	z-index: 1;
}
A.products
{
	position: relative;
	top: -128;
	left: 38;
	z-index: 1;
}
A.purchase
{
	position: relative;
	top: -119;
	left: 42;
	z-index: 1;
}
A.download
{
	position: relative;
	top: -111;
	left: 38;
	z-index: 1;
}
A.contact
{
	position: relative;
	top: -103;
	left: 34;
	z-index: 1;
}
img
{
	border: 0;
}
img.back
{
	position: relative;
	top: 0;
	left: 0;
	border: 0;
	z-index: 0;
}

FONT.topinfo
{
	font-size: 13px
}
TABLE
{
	background-color: #FFFFFF;

}
TABLE.sub
{
	background-color: #AAEEBA;	
}
TABLE.nextl
{
	background-color: #5EDF91;
	width:135
}
TABLE.nextc
{
	background-color: #5EDF91;
	width:460
}
TABLE.nextr
{
	background-color: #5EDF91;
	width:120
}
TABLE.back
{
	background-color: #C0F7D8;
	cellspacing: 0;
}
TD.head
{
	background-color: #5EDF91;
	text-align: center;
	height: 100;
	
}
TD.layer
{
	background-color: #FFFFFF;
	height: 5

}
TD.backleft
{
	background-color: #C0F7D8;
	width: 140
}
TD.backcenter
{
	background-color: #FFFFFF;
	width: 460

}
TD.backright
{
	background-color: #C0F7D8;
	width: 120
}
TD.over
{
	background-color: #5EDF91;
}
TD.over2
{
	background-color: #2BAC60;
}
TD.over3
{
	background-color: #2BAC60;
}
TD.info
{
	background-color: #FFFFFF;
}
TD.back
{
	background-color: #C0F7D8;
}